While I always look at (web) design and illustration for inspiration I’ve also often been inspired by totally different things. At first I thought I was just a weird one, but when I was over at fellow blogger Liam’s site I noticed that I’m not the only one with a knack for different inspiration sources.
This pulled me over the edge to do a showcase on digital painting, something I’ve been following for years now. Even if you don’t know the first thing about digital brushwork you can still be greatly inspired by the awesome color choices, composition and sometimes totally unique angles these paintings have.
So forget about your doc types, drop that Wacom pen and simply get inspired by something totally different. Digital painting at it’s best.
